I just got a new v3a razr from alltel and i cannot use mp3 files as ringtones. I can transfer the files via bt from another phone or from my pc and the transfer fine. I can view them in the media gallery and even listen to the there but there is no option to apply as ringtone like there is in my older razr. Also these mp3's do not show up in the ringtone list to set them as ringtones that way. According to Alltel customer service they say they don't allow mp3's downloaded via bluetooth to be used as ringtones. Does anyone know a way that I can make this work? Any help would be greatly appreciated.

It's not Alltel. I have Alltel too. I had a black Razr V3a until last week; got a new one that is Gray with Celltop. I was having the same problem, so took it back to the store. Spoke to a guru there (he pulled up the article online)----it is Motorola. LG and Motorola have new software on the new phones blocking transfer of data. You must pay for ringtones downloaded directly from the Axcess shop. If someone sends you a ringtone or you download one from the net, you cannot apply it or set it as a ringtone. Motorola claims this helps to ensure you do not download corrupted files or viruses. I believe it is a money issue. But if you find a way arounf it, please let me know too.
